Stanley-Boyd entered their tilt with Ellsworth on Thursday with two consecutive wins, and they'll enter their next game with three. They came out on top against the Panthers by a score of 2-0. The Orioles have seen this before: they got the W the last time they saw the Panthers, too.
The 2-0 score doesn't show just how dominant Stanley-Boyd was: they took both sets by at least 14 points.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-11, 25-10.
Kelly Lew paced Stanley-Boyd's offense, picking up 13 kills. Lew got some help from Bailey Sikora and her 22 assists. Kendall Sikora controlled things from the service line, finishing with three aces.
Stanley-Boyd's win bumped their record up to 12-1. As for Ellsworth, they are on a six-game losing streak (dating back to last season) that has dropped them down to 0-5.
Coincidentally, Stanley-Boyd and Ellsworth will both be playing Durand-Arkansaw the next time they take the court. The Panthers will head out to face the Panthers at 5:00 p.m. on Thursday, while the Orioles will play them later in the day, at 6:00 p.m.
